The original behavior of build_debug_applications.py was to traverse all files recursively in the front_end folder and symlink each individual file to the version in third_party/blink/renderer/devtools/front_end. However, this requires rebuilding of Chrome when new files are added to the application. After this CL, the developer experience is more What-You-See-Is-What-You-Get. This CL is also in preparation to remove the logic in C++-land to remove the need for a separate debug folder. A follow-up CL will change the behavior of `debug_devtools` to symlink directly into out/[NAME]/resources/inspector, rather than an explicit sub-directory. As a nice side-effect of this change, we are no longer symlinking the debug folder for every version of the application. Previously, it would iterate through all `application_names` and symlink the full debug folder. This is time-consuming and did not provide any actual benefit. Since we now symlink directly to the local version, we no longer need to build the HTML files directly. gTalk used to distinguish between gmail and non-gmail accounts, so we hae a host_owner field to track the XMPP JID and a host_owner_email field to track the user's actual email address in the host config file. This logic is no longer needed after the signaling migration since FTL uses the user's actual email address for message routing even for non- gmail accounts. This CL simplifies the host code to only keep track of the host owner's actual email. In the future we should also update the website to always write the user's email address to host_owner and stop writing host_owner_email. Currently, the values for features with ORIGIN_LIST_VALUE type are read and set directly from the command line. This only works if the user clicks the "Restart" button on the chrome://flags page and only on desktop, as desktop codepath can pass modified command line arguments to the restarted browser instance. It doesn't work if the user manually closes the browser, or at all on Android. This CL persists ORIGIN_LIST_VALUE flags in a separate pref instead, so that they can be read on browser start. This works on Android, or when the user manually restarts the browser on desktop. This CL also merges values entered in chrome://flags and values passed directly via command line so that modifications to chrome://flags don't lose the command line values. Finally, it fixes the test flakes by modifying the command line switches only on browser starts. The WebRTC library supports sending messages up to 256KiB, but Chrome currently only seems to support receiving messages up to 64KiB. As a result, any messages larger than 64KiB and smaller than 256KiB cause the connection to terminate. For now, cap the size of clipboard messages to 64KiB to avoid the disconnection issue until Chrome properly supports larger messages or we switch to a stream-based channel with our own message framing.
